Description: 
At 327 AM CST, Doppler radar was tracking strong thunderstorms along a line extending from 4 miles north of South Haven to near Braman to 4 miles southwest of Lamont. Movement was east at 50 mph. HAZARD...Wind gusts of 40 mph and pea size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around unsecured objects. Minor damage to outdoor objects is possible. Locations impacted include... Ponca City, Blackwell, Newkirk, Braman, Deer Creek, Kildare, Chilocco, Nardin, northwestern Kaw Lake, Blackwell Lake, and Peckham.
Instruction: 
If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.
